I thought the county govt is responsible for such roads? The multiplicity and overlap of roles in the many roads authorities is clearly causing a confusion… You will find some urban roads constructed by CDF, County govts. & others by KURA. Creation of a focal point for roads construction is needed

Its can only be confusing if one entity decides to ignore the rest. However the processes of building any road means at several points you will have discussions of the same and agree. Either county, cdf and National government needs some licences from the other to get their projects going. Lastly after all licences are acquired by either of the three then the mandatory public participation meetings can take place.
